We are delighted to present the Branchline BR Mk2F Brake Second Open Coach in BR InterCity âSwallowâ livery for the first time which was unveiled in our Summer 2021 British Railway Announcements.
The state-of-the-art Branchline Mk2F is the perfect canvas for the popular InterCity âSwallowâ paint scheme and this new coach will create the perfect formation when coupled with our other Mk2Fs in matching âSwallowâ livery. Not only is this model highly detailed and beautifully decorated, but it also features DCC-controlled lighting with interior lights (including separate guardâs compartment lighting) plus door interlock lights and optional tail light which can be set to be constantly lit or flash for a fully immersive operating experience. Analogue users can also enjoy the interior and tail light features when power is applied.

Bachmann Branchline OOâscale model of a British Railways MarkâŻ2F Brake Second Open (BSO) coach in InterCity âSwallowâ livery, running number 9526. The model is supplied in a pristine finish and fitted with a DCC decoder.
The coach measures 270âŻmm in length, uses NEM coupling pockets with a closeâcoupling mechanism, and represents the British Rail sectorisation period. It is supplied with an accessory pack and carries the manufacturer part number 39â702DC.
Features include DCCâcontrolled interior lighting with separate guardâs compartment lamps, doorâinterlock lighting, and optional tail lamps that can be set to remain constantly lit or to flash. Analogue users can also operate the interior and tail lights via easyâaccess switches.
